Section 101 — Protection of Personal and Property Rights Act 1988: Attorney may seek directions from Court

Text of the provision Official document

101 Attorney may seek directions from Court (1) The attorney under an enduring power of attorney may apply to a Court for directions relating to the exercise of the attorney's powers. (2) Nothing in subsection (1) of this section shall limit or affect the jurisdiction of any other court.
